Reply:Bear in mind the loading on the concrete wall from the fill that you import to raise the levels...have you considered decking, can you use the top of the wall as a bearer for a deck?



If you are crafty, you can build in planting and swing structures and all sorts of good stuff...there's loads of books on decking around..



lastly...you could make little flat spaces on the slope and connect them with pathways and steps and then plant up the slopey gaps with dreamy plants ...good luck

Reply:why don't you split it into two levels? dig out the lower half and all the earth you dig out you can use to level the top half just build a wall across the middle to split the levels with a few steps, simple but effective and easier than levelling the whole lot! hope this helps. ;o)
